Palos Park Episcopal Daycare and Learning Center (PPED) is seeking a dynamic, relationship-centered Director to lead our established early childhood program into its next chapter of growth and stability.
PPED is a community-based daycare and learning center affiliated with the Episcopal Church of the Transfiguration, serving children and families of all backgrounds and faiths in a nurturing, play-based environment. For over 40 years, PPED has been dedicated to creating a safe, engaging, and developmentally appropriate experience for every child and a supportive, professional environment where teachers can grow and succeed.
Position Summary
The Director serves as the operational and cultural leader of the center, responsible for strategic direction, staff engagement, enrollment growth, compliance, and day-to-day excellence.
The ideal candidate is both strategic and hands-on – someone who can lead systems and people, make thoughtful decisions, and step into classrooms when needed to support staff and maintain continuity.
